Srinagar, Jun 4 (JKNS): Jammu and Kashmir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) on Wednesday arrested a Naib Court posted at JMIC Mahanpur in Kathua district while accepting a bribe of ₹8,000 to allegedly block an appeal against an acquittal order.

Police spokesperson in a statement issued here to news agency JKNS reads, ACB received a complaint alleging therein that public servant namely Sgct Sudesh Kumar, PID No. EXJ-055648, posted as Naib Courty in the court of Ld. Munsiff, Mahanpur demanded illegal gratification for preventing to file an appeal against the order of acquittal in the case pending adjudication before the Ld. Munsiff Court Mahanpur.

The accused had demanded a bribe of ₹10,000 from the complainant for preventing to file an appeal against the order of acquittal. After negotiation, the accused has agreed to take bribe amount of ₹8,000 from the complainant. Since, the complainant didn’t want to pay the bribe and he approached the Anti-Corruption Bureau for taking legal action against the accused public servant under law, it reads.

On receipt of the complaint, a discreet verification was conducted, which confirms the demand of bribe by the public servant concerned and accordingly, a case FIR No. 10/2025 U/S 7 of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988 was registered in Police Station ACB Jammu and investigation taken up. During the course of investigation, a trap team headed by Gazetted rank officer was constituted. The team laid a successful trap and the accused public servant was caught red-handed while demanding and accepting a bribe amount of ₹8,000 from the complainant in the presence of independent witnesses, it reads.

The accused was arrested on the spot by the ACB team after following due process of law. The bribe money was also recovered from his possession in presence of independent witnesses associated with the trap team. Moreover, search is being conducted in the residential house of the accused situated in the presence of an independent witness and Magistrate, it reads.

Further investigation of the instant case is going on, reads the statement. (JKNS)
